#a34208 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a34208 is composed of 63.9% red, 25.9%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.5%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 22.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 33.5%. #a34208 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8410 with #470000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

● #a34208 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#a34208 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a34208 has RGB values of R:163, G:66,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.95,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10699272.

Shades and Tints of #a34208
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0501 is the darkest color, while #fffc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a34208
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5450 is the less saturated color, while #aa4001 is the most saturated one.
